Hello All,
Does anyone know of a way to preserve your (own) evil characters from being discarded when you play "Authority of Christ"?
I was thinking "Kingdom of this World" might work, but I would like to hear any other suggestions you may have.
In other words, are there any other ways to keep your evil guys from being discarded by Authority of Christ, or perhaps there are ways to get them back out of the discard pile after they have been discarded (like a Chariot of Fire for bad guys)?
Would love to hear your thoughts.
Thank you,
-Emonier
-
Healings in Malta (heals your human ECs).
Torment (heals one EC).
Older protection fortresses (Pharaoh's Throne Room, Assyrian Camp, High Priests Palace, House of Rimmon).

The way heal works is it brings the character back to territory instead of being discarded, but a heal ability must be used right when a discard ability completes, otherwise it is too late to heal.

The opportunity to heal is similar to SI, yes. Any time a character would be Discarded, you can play/activate any healing card that will heal it.
Colorguard soul in a Purple site is the most generic way to pull off a free AoCP.
